What Happens When You Run Your Car on Bad Oil?

 

When you run your car on bad oil, several issues can arise that may lead to significant damage to your vehicle.

Symptoms of Bad Engine Oil:

  • Check Engine or Oil Change Light: The car alerts you with warning lights.
  • Engine Noise and Knocking: Unusual sounds coming from the engine.
  • Dark, Dirty Oil: Visual inspection shows dirty oil.
  • Oil Smell Inside the Car: A noticeable oil smell inside the vehicle.
  • Exhaust Smoke: Smoke coming from the exhaust.
  • Excessive Mileage: Issues due to prolonged use of bad oil.

Effects of Running Your Car on Bad Oil:

Running your car on bad oil can lead to various problems, such as:

  • Increased Engine Wear: Parts rubbing together due to poor lubrication.
  • Reduced Engine Performance: Engine may struggle to operate efficiently.
  • Potential Engine Damage: Severe damage may occur if not addressed promptly.

Can an Engine Recover from Low Oil?

While some engines can be repaired after running low on oil, severe damage may require costly repairs or even engine replacement.
